moving in with pregnant girlfreind that doesnt work

need some help im 22 and my girlfriend is priganant with our first child we are wanting to move in together she doesnt work and is claiming jobseekers allowance where i work bringing in around 13 thousand a year just wondered what i will have to pay or the help we can get

    First, identify the LHA in your area (one bedroom rate)
    then try the turn2us benefits calculator to see if you would qualify for any housing benefit
    If your partner is receiving income based JSA, this will cease

    Once baby arrives, housing benefit based on 2 bedroom rate, child benefit, child tax credits, working tax credits (again use benefits calculator for a guide)

    As a parent you would be entitled to tax credits and also possibly some help with rent and council tax. www.turn2us.org.uk will let you check your benefit entitlement.

    You do not say if you have a property already but the advice about the LHA is important as you can only claim Housing Benefit on a property that is suitable. if you rented a three bed property then the Housing Benefit would only be paid on a one bed property
